进程的数据空间是独立的,私有的,不能相互访问,但是在某些情况下进程之间需要通信来实现某功能或交换数据,包括:1)数据传输:一个进程需要将它的数据发送给另一个进程。2)共享数据:多个进程想要操作共享数据,一个进程对共享数据的修改,别的进程应该立刻看到。3)通知事件:一个进程需要向另一个或一组进程发送消息,通知它(它们)发生了某种事件(如通知进程退出)。4)进程控制:一个进程希望控制另一个进程的运行。
分类:
系统相关 时间:
2020-04-20 12:00:20
阅读次数:
83
[toc] 内容概要 Django基于channels实现群聊功能 首先配置channels三步走 后端方法 连接时触发 前端发送消息时触发 断开连接时触发 routing.py文件 consumers.py文件 前端方法 onopen 环节成功之后自动触发 send 发送数据 onmessage ...
分类:
其他好文 时间:
2020-04-19 22:12:54
阅读次数:
74
这几天值班忙的不要不要,人工智能这块看的都是零零散散,今天就来写写小程序的实时通讯吧。小程序端://这个是连接 lianjie:function(){ var socketOpen = false //注册信息 var data = { appid: "77494ad321405fb340e2d1a ...
分类:
微信 时间:
2020-04-18 17:18:01
阅读次数:
99
前言 简单模式中有一个生产者一个消费者,这里分别是SimpleServer,SimpleClient.SimpleServer作为生产者,给队列发送消息,而SimpleClient作为消费者去消费消息。每条消息都是消费完就没了。 创建项目 SimpleServer: 创建工厂ConnectionFa ...
分类:
其他好文 时间:
2020-04-18 14:05:08
阅读次数:
67
使用场景 大数据:数据量和速率激增,数据类型越来越复杂 应用开发:消息引擎,应用解耦,分布式存储,流处理 Kafka的体系结构 topic : 主题(消息的逻辑分类) 客户端: 细分为生产者(朝主题发送消息), 消费者(读取主题的消息); 服务端: broker (1 处理客户端发送和提供消费支持 ...
分类:
其他好文 时间:
2020-04-17 11:08:28
阅读次数:
73
一、概述1.1、简介Kafka最初是由LinkedIn公司开发,是一个分布式、分区的、多副本的、多订阅者,基于zookeeper协调的分布式日志系统。ApacheKafka也是一个开源消息系统,由Scala写成;Kafka是一个分布式消息队列。Kafka对消息保存是根据Topic进行归类,发送消息者称为Producer,消息接受者称为Consumer,此外kafka集群有多个kafka实例组成,每
分类:
其他好文 时间:
2020-04-17 09:28:47
阅读次数:
71
测试多个线程发送数据 public class Test { public Test(){ // 开启接收线程 new Thread(new SendRunnable()).start(); } /** * 模拟多线程并发,发送消息 */ public void beginTest(){ new T ...
分类:
编程语言 时间:
2020-04-14 17:01:27
阅读次数:
62
开始回调模式后我们就要实现聊天功能了。平时使用微信聊天可以发送文本消息、语音、图片、视频等,这里只实现了其中的一些功能和大家分享。一、与微信企业号建立连接 1、企业应用调用企业号提供的接口,管理或查询企业号后台所管理的资源、或给成员发送消息等,以下称主动调用模式。 2、企业号把用户发送的消息或用户触 ...
分类:
微信 时间:
2020-04-14 16:57:24
阅读次数:
87
工作中有个需求是小程序的网页在关闭的时候,需要回传给小程序一个参数 查阅小程序官方文档,有这样一个接口 wx.miniProgram.postMessage ,可以用来从网页向小程序发送消息,然后通过 bindmessage 事件来监听消息,如下是官方文档描述 以下是代码: // 网页代码 <!DO ...
分类:
微信 时间:
2020-04-13 19:25:50
阅读次数:
226
在sonarqube系统中,可以通过webhook实现代码分析结果的通知。比如我们希望将分析结果发送到钉钉群,那么可以新建一个web应用,编写发送消息到钉钉群的逻辑,然后提供一个http接口,设置到sonarqube的webhook中。这样,当sonarqube分析完代码,会调用设置的http接口。 ...
分类:
Web程序 时间:
2020-04-13 16:57:46
阅读次数:
212